About B. Benoit
B. Benoit is a scholar working on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health, Genetics, Surgery,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and Obstetrics and Gynecology, having authored 34 papers that have together received 743 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Prenatal Screening and Diagnostics (12 papers), Fetal and Pediatric Neurological Disorders (8 papers), Assisted Reproductive Technology and Twin Pregnancy (5 papers), Craniofacial Disorders and Treatments (5 papers), Congenital Anomalies and Fetal Surgery (4 papers), Ocular Disorders and Treatments (2 papers), Ectopic Pregnancy Diagnosis and Management (2 papers) and Neonatal and fetal brain pathology (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health (369 citations), Obstetrics and Gynecology (39 citations), Genetics (141 citations), Urology (22 citations) and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health (99 citations). B. Benoit has collaborated with scholars based in Monaco, France and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Rabih Chaoui, K. H. Nicolaides, K. S. Heling, Piotr Węgrzyn, C. Faro, K. Karl, J Y Gillet, A. Bongain, Tomislav Hafner and J. M. Levaillant. Their work appears in journals such as Ultrasound in Obstetrics and Gynecology, BioMed Research International, Journal of Perinatal Medicine, European Journal of Obstetrics & Gynecology and Reproductive Biology and La Presse Médicale.
